If you eat out at a restaurant and have a choice between salad and soup, and the soup is a stew or cream based soup and get the salad. If the clear soup, get the soup and avoid the salad. Soup or salad should be considered when counting calories. Keep then in mind when choosing your entree.

Tighten your back and stomach muscles, holding this position as long as you can. You may stop without thinking, or because you need a break, just remember to re-tighten the muscles when you can start again. Stronger core muscles will improve your posture and make exercising easier.
If potato chips are part of your eating routine and you are finding it difficult to give them up in your diet, look to the baked version as an alternative. The baked versions have a lot less fat with about the same taste.

If you are more of a morning person, get up a little earlier and exercise when you first get out of bed. People that prefer to keep late hours should exercise at night. Time your workouts for hours that work with your natural daily rhythms.

Create new beneficial weight loss habits instead of trying to stop bad weight gain habits. By making positive changes, you can stick to your diet. For example, when getting a drink from the soda machine, opt for water or a diet soda. It is far easier to start new habits as opposed to trying to eliminate old ones.
